the larger of two numbers is 5 less than 8 times the smaller. their sum is 94. find the numbers

Let's assume the smaller number as 'x'.
According to the given information:
The larger number is 5 less than 8 times the smaller number.
So, the larger number is 8x - 5.
The sum of the two numbers is 94.
Therefore, we can write the equation as:
x + (8x - 5) = 94.
Simplifying the equation:
9x - 5 = 94.
Adding 5 to both sides of the equation:
9x = 99.
Dividing both sides by 9:
x = 11.
So, the smaller number is 11.
To find the larger number:
Substitute the value of x back into one of the equations:
Larger number = 8x - 5
Larger number = 8(11) - 5
Larger number = 88 - 5
Larger number = 83.
Therefore, the two numbers are 11 and 83.
